Producer: Viña Cobos
Region: Mendoza, Argentina
Varietal: Malbec
Year: 2021
James Suckling, 96 Points
"Made from a mix of 90-year-old vines and younger ones on Paul Hobbs’ property, the wine is opulent, nicely viscous and quite ripe in fruit flavors. Blueberries, black cherries, blackcurrants and spearmint mingle with silky tannins on a full body. Aged in about 50% new oak, the wine is subtly spicy and well-polished. Almost drinkable now or hold."
Wine Advocate, 94 Points
"From own-rooted vines planted in 2014, the 2021 Hobbs Estate Malbec underwent an 18-month élevage in 225- and 500-liter barrique, 50% of which were new. It is a supple, polished expression of Agrelo, leading with a deep, herbal and elegant bouquet with a core of black fruits and turned-earth aromas. The palate is enveloping and refined, concluding with a rich, creamy and persistent finish. I found this the softest and most seductive example of the Viña Cobos vineyard-designate Malbecs, rendered with high-fidelity and calibrated precision."
Wine Spectator, 93 Points
"Far from shy, this red leaps from the glass, with mocha and toasted graham notes leading to a lush, polished and fruit-driven berry mélange core. Finishes with subtle details of spiced vanilla, herbal twinges and round tannins. Drink now through 2040. 200 cases made."
Alcohol: 14.9%
